lesson number one: line drying outside on your clothesline is way better than drying in your basement on a drying rack. especially since the wooden drying rack left funny little brown stains where it was hung over the bar. and not to mention they're still not dry.
real lesson number one: wring out the wet diapers better!! I didn't wring them out too well and the dry time is reflecting that. after the spin cycle in my washing machine they will line dry in like twenty minutes. it's been nine hours now and some of the thicker flats are still pretty wet.
the overall process of washing my diapers went better than expected. it wasn't hard and it definitely took less time than doing it in my machine. the kicker is that it's all hands-on time. still not hard, though.
lesson number two: don't be afraid to handwash diapers when necessary.
